Abstract

A new oxygen defect perovskite BaLa 4Cu 5O 13.4, characterized by a mixed valence of copper has been isolated; the parameters of the tetragonal cell are closely related to that of the cubic perovskite:a = 8.644(4) A ̊ = a p 5√ and c = 3.867(3) A ̊ = a p . The X-ray diffraction study shows that the atoms are displaced from their ideal positions in the cubic cell, owing to the presence of ordered oxygen vacancies. The study of conductivity, magnetic susceptibility and thermoelectric power versus temperature shows that this oxide is a very good metallic conductor.
